Why a Funny Wedding Wish Can Be the Most Memorable One in the Room
Great weddings have two things in abundance: love and laughter. The heartfelt messages are expected — they arrive in beautiful script on beautiful cards and they matter deeply. But the funny ones? The genuinely witty, warmly-delivered funny ones are the ones that get read aloud. They are the ones that make the room erupt. They are the ones the couple still quotes to each other three years later.
But there is an art to the funny wedding wish. The humour has to come from affection, not at the couple's expense. It should make them laugh and feel loved simultaneously — the punchline landing inside a message that is clearly full of warmth. The best funny wedding wishes are clever enough to get a real laugh, wise enough not to embarrass anyone, and warm enough that the love underneath is never in doubt.

How to Write a Genuinely Funny Wedding Wish
Six rules for landing the laugh without losing the love — the art of the perfect funny wedding message.
Lead With Love, End With Love
The best funny wedding wishes are warm at their core. The joke is the delivery vehicle; love is the cargo. Even the sharpest funny line should feel like it comes from someone who genuinely adores the couple. If the love isn't obvious underneath, sharpen the warmth before you sharpen the wit.
Joke About Marriage, Not the People
The safest and funniest territory is the institution of marriage itself — universal, relatable, and something the couple is already joining willingly. Jokes about thermostat wars, remote controls, and flat-pack furniture land for everyone. Jokes that target personal habits, past relationships, or anything they might be sensitive about — leave those in the drafts folder.
Know Your Audience
The funniest message for a best friend you have known for fifteen years is very different from what is appropriate for a colleague or a distant family member. Calibrate the humour to the closeness of the relationship. Go as far as the relationship earns — and not one step further.
Don't Over-Explain the Joke
A funny wedding wish that explains its own joke is no longer funny. Write the punchline and stop. Trust the couple to get it. The instinct to pad funny lines with qualifications and clarifications kills the timing every time. Set it up, land it, move on.
For Speeches, Read It Aloud First
Funny written messages and funny spoken ones work slightly differently. If you are using a funny wish as part of a speech or toast, read it aloud before the event. The pause, the timing, the delivery — they all matter in person. What lands perfectly on paper can fall flat if the timing is off in the room.
Always Include a Genuine Wish
Even the funniest wedding message should close with something sincerely meant. The laugh earns the goodwill; the genuine wish makes the message memorable. "Wishing you a lifetime of happiness" after a sharp punchline lands completely differently than the same wish in a purely earnest card — and both are better for the combination.
